Volunteers honor graduating UNH team

May 6, 2026 By whvoice Leave a Comment

University of New Haven student members of the Allingtown Volunteer Fire Association with Chief John Carew and retired City of West Haven Fire Department, Allingtown Chief Peter Massaro (both center front)

Eight graduating University of New Haven members of the Allingtown Volunteer Fire Association were honored by West Haven Mayor Dorinda A. Borer for their commitment, bravery and dedication to protecting the people of Allingtown and the entire City of West Haven.  Borer was joined by Fourth District City Councilor Gary Donovan.

Lt. Mason Glines is presented with a citation from Mayor Dorinda A. Borer during the Annual Allingtown Volunteer Fire Association Awards Ceremony at the Admiral Street Headquarters, as City Councilman Gary Donovan (D-4) looks on.

The Allingtown Volunteer Fire Association responds to incidents of all natures, including and not limited to structure fires, motor vehicle accidents, brush fires etc. They work with and supplement the City of West Haven Fire Department, Allingtown. They also respond to mutual aid calls for the West Haven Center District and the West Shore, whenever needed. 

According to AVFA Chief John Carew,”This group of young volunteers has provided service to the Allingtown District with a savings of over $100,000.00 in labor cost to taxpayers over the last two years.”

 The ceremony was also attended by City of West Haven Fire Department , Allingtown Chief Michael Terenzio, Deputy Chief Keith Flood, Center District Deputy Chief William Johnson, retired Naugatuck Fire Chief Walt Semens, Gateway Community College Fire Service Program Director  Ronald Pisani, Jr. and former Allingtown Fire Chief Peter Massaro, family members and other supporters.
